Hi all,
There is a problem:
When I Opened WebSphere MQ Explorer,I saw a message with content:

Could not initalize WebSphere MQ Services objects. 0x8000401A The server process could not be started because the configured identity is incorrect. Check the username and password.(AMQ4100).
and MQExplorer can't open. Although I Logged in Windows with userid and password which was granted mqm.

any one help me to resolve my problem

Thanks in advance

Look at the dcom object MQSeries, identity page, and ensure the userid is a userid in the local MQM group. Reset the password for it, and enter the new password into that panel.

If it still fails, look in the event log, system portion for dcom and com errors - are there any?

I just reread the previous update, and its worth noting the userid of the services (as in operating system services) is completely irrelevant, and it should run as the system account. The id of the DCOM MQSeries object (dcomcnfg, component services) is the critical one
